Q3 Planning Note — Heads of Department

Quick heads-up: the Marrow Lane division is pausing all hiring through end of quarter. Backfills need sign-off from Petra Wysall, no exceptions. This isn't a company-wide thing — Oakden Labs and the services group keep their open reqs. We know it's awkward timing with the Fenbrook rollout, so route urgent gaps to the ops pool. The reasoning ties into the plan noted just below.

board note of yahig-yahif: Silmirox Works plans to raise the Aldius list price by 18.5 percent in January. The steering committee signed off on a budget of $141.9 million for Project Tamix. The renewal with Eliysek Logistics closes at $114.1 million a year, 18.9 percent below the last contract. Project Gordor slips by a full year because of the supplier delay.

// Dark-mode support in the Lumenfall admin dashboard.
// Plugin authors: do not hardcode colors. Resolve tokens through the
// ThemeBridge client below; it returns the active palette and listens
// for scheme changes so your panels flip without a reload.
// Contrast ratios are enforced server-side — submissions that bypass
// tokens fail review. Initialize the client once per plugin, at mount,
// never per render. The client authenticates against the internal
// ThemeBridge service. Use the key that follows.

API key for hagug-kajof: vxb4-HrJ9

## Authentication

The Quillgate API enforces per-tenant rate quotas: 600 requests per minute on the standard tier, 2,400 on premium. Quota state is tracked in the Lorwick edge cache, so counts may lag by a few seconds across regions. Exceeding your quota returns a 429 with a retry hint header. For local testing against the sandbox tenant, authenticate with the token below.

session JWT of tawif-kahop = eyJhbGciOiJIUzI1NiIsInR5cCI6IkpXVCJ9.eyJzdWIiOiIvafikGChSIIn0.vpjXqCLOFRWW

## Authentication

The StallCount occupancy feed tells you how many spots are free in each Meridale garage, updated every 30 seconds. All calls go through the internal Gatewise proxy, which wants a key in the request header — no OAuth dance, keeping it simple for now. For the review environment, configure your client with the key below.

app token of tagug-hahaf = kto2_9v